Syria to Respond with “Iron Fist” to Terrorist Attack

Syria said on Friday it would respond "with an iron fist" to terrorist escalation after a suicide attack that left at least 25 martyrs.


"We will strike back with an iron fist at anyone who is tempted to play with the security of the country or its citizens”, Syria state television quoted Interior Minister Ibrahim al-Shaar as saying.
Shaar said that fifteen bodies could not be identified after they were "torn to pieces in the blast”.


The explosion took place when a suicide bomber blew himself up targeting a bus near a school in the central Maidan district of Damascus. The ministry estimated that 63 people had been injured.


The attack was the third such attack in the capital in two weeks.
